Merge pull request 'build-clan: fix constructing nix-darwin machines' (#3345) from push-rnzmyrvqrqmv into main

Reviewed-on: https://git.clan.lol/clan/clan-core/pulls/3345
This commit is contained in:
Michael Hoang
2025-04-17 18:32:22 +00:00

View File

@@ -124,7 +124,7 @@ in
( (
{ _class, ... }: { _class, ... }:
{ {
imports = (v.machineImports or [ ]) ++ [ imports = [
(lib.modules.importApply ./machineModules/forName.nix { (lib.modules.importApply ./machineModules/forName.nix {
inherit (config.inventory) meta; inherit (config.inventory) meta;
inherit inherit
@@ -136,8 +136,8 @@ in
# We assume either: # We assume either:
# - nixosModules (_class = nixos) # - nixosModules (_class = nixos)
# - darwinModules (_class = darwin) # - darwinModules (_class = darwin)
(lib.optionalAttrs (clan-core."${_class}Modules" ? clanCore) clan-core."${_class}Modules".clanCore) (lib.optionalAttrs (clan-core ? "${_class}Modules") clan-core."${_class}Modules".clanCore)
]; ] ++ lib.optionals (_class == "nixos") (v.machineImports or [ ]);
} }
) )
) inventoryClass.machines) ) inventoryClass.machines)